How they compare
China, mainland currently reports 0.8974 kg/ha against 0.2059 kg/ha in Oceania, a difference of 0.6915 kg/ha.
That makes China, mainland's figure about 4.4 times Oceania's.
Across all 63 years both countries report, China, mainland has been ahead every year.
China, mainland ranks 24th and Oceania ranks 27th of 201 countries.
China, mainland has averaged higher in every one of the 7 decades both report.
Head to head by decade
| Decade | China, mainland | Oceania | Difference | Ahead |
|---|---|---|---|---|
| 1960s | 1.05 kg/ha | 0.2196 kg/ha | 0.8315 kg/ha | China, mainland |
| 1970s | 1.09 kg/ha | 0.2874 kg/ha | 0.798 kg/ha | China, mainland |
| 1980s | 0.9736 kg/ha | 0.3427 kg/ha | 0.6309 kg/ha | China, mainland |
| 1990s | 0.9017 kg/ha | 0.3096 kg/ha | 0.5921 kg/ha | China, mainland |
| 2000s | 0.8737 kg/ha | 0.263 kg/ha | 0.6107 kg/ha | China, mainland |
| 2010s | 0.8371 kg/ha | 0.2053 kg/ha | 0.6318 kg/ha | China, mainland |
| 2020s | 0.9002 kg/ha | 0.1903 kg/ha | 0.7098 kg/ha | China, mainland |
Averages of every year both report within each decade.

About this data
The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
